Mohamed I. Ibrahim is a rising leader in interventional pulmonology, whose work is reshaping the landscape of lung cancer diagnosis. His research centers on the application of advanced robotic-assisted bronchoscopy (RAB) to improve the detection, staging, and management of pulmonary malignancies. Dr. Ibrahim’s major contributions include demonstrating the safety and feasibility of using shape-sensing robotic-assisted bronchoscopy (ssRAB) for multi-site lung nodule sampling, a critical advancement that streamlines diagnosis by allowing physicians to biopsy several lesions in a single, minimally invasive procedure. He has also pioneered the use of RAB for accessing challenging anatomical targets, such as aortopulmonary lymph nodes, expanding the technology’s utility in cancer staging.
